"Out of breath" : Carlos Ghosn is not tender with this brand that he directed

Summary by autoplus.fr
Even in exile, Carlos Ghosn continues to make talk about him. The former boss of the Renault-Nissan alliance, a refugee in Lebanon since his spectacular flight from Japan at the end of 2019, does not chew his words when he talks about his former employer. In a recent interview given to the BFM Business channel, the ex-leader delivers a new salve of criticism against Nissan. Nissan's situation considered "critical" by his former leader Carlos Gho…
